Banu Mushtaq’s ‘Heart Lamp’ wins International Booker Prize, spotlighting unheard voices

January 2, 2026

Banu Mushtaq’s ‘Heart Lamp’ wins International Booker Prize, spotlighting unheard voices

Banu Mushtaq's ‘Heart Lamp’ is the first Kannada translation and short story collection to win the International Booker Prize. The book highlights the lives of Muslim women in Karnataka. Also featured are Robert Macfarlane’s ‘Is A River Alive?’ and Zara Chowdhary’s memoir ‘The Lucky Ones’.
